Stanchion
Pronunciation: /ˈstæntʃˈaɪˌɑn/
Stanchion (noun)
- A strong pole or post used to support something, like a roof or barrier.
- A device that holds an animal in place, often used in farming.
Examples
- The tent was held up by a sturdy stanchion.
- Workers installed a stanchion to support the bridge.
Common collocations: install a stanchion, sturdy stanchion, metal stanchion, use a stanchion, secure in a stanchion
